Installing the Shunt

Orientation and Clearance

The following enclosure restrictions must be considered because the
shunt module dissipates excess regenerative power in the form of
heat. Refer to Figure 1 for shunt module spacing requirements.

ATTENTION

!

The shunt module can release a large amount of heat
over time.

Any materials above the shunt module or its
enclosure may need the protection of a metal plate
to keep from deteriorating.

Failure to observe this precaution could result in
damage to surrounding materials, possibly leading to
fire.

ATTENTION

!

The shunt module can release a large amount of heat
inside an enclosure.

Ensure there is enough ventilation so as the
maximum ambient temperature of 50° C (122° F) is
not exceeded.

Failure to observe this precaution could result in
damage to the shunt module.

Do not mount temperature
sensitive components
above shunt module

87 mm (3.4 in.) min. of clearance on

each side of the shunt module.

Do not mount shunt module

on its side
